中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

MySQL數據庫索引的兼容性問題如何解決

小樊
83
2024-10-01 09:28:11
欄目: 云計算

MySQL數據庫索引的兼容性問題可能會導致查詢性能下降、數據更新異常等問題。為了解決這些問題,可以采取以下幾種方法:

  1. 使用InnoDB存儲引擎:InnoDB是MySQL的默認存儲引擎,它支持行級鎖定、事務處理和更高級別的數據完整性。與MyISAM相比,InnoDB在索引方面更加兼容和穩定。
  2. 避免使用非唯一索引:在創建索引時,應確保索引列的值是唯一的,以避免插入重復數據時出現錯誤。如果需要允許重復值,可以考慮使用唯一鍵約束代替索引。
  3. 使用前綴索引:如果某個列的數據量非常大,可以考慮使用前綴索引來減少索引的大小和提高查詢性能。前綴索引只索引列的前N個字符或數字,因此可以加快索引速度并節省存儲空間。
  4. 定期優化索引:隨著數據的增長和變化,索引可能會變得碎片化,導致查詢性能下降。為了解決這個問題,可以使用MySQL提供的優化工具(如OPTIMIZE TABLE)來定期優化索引。
  5. 升級MySQL版本:新版本的MySQL通常會對索引進行優化和改進,以提高性能和兼容性。如果當前使用的MySQL版本較舊,可以考慮升級到最新版本。
  6. 調整索引參數:根據數據庫的實際需求和性能瓶頸,可以調整MySQL的索引參數,如緩沖池大小、索引創建策略等,以提高索引的性能和兼容性。

總之,解決MySQL數據庫索引的兼容性問題需要綜合考慮數據庫的實際需求和性能瓶頸,采取相應的方法進行優化和改進。同時,建議定期備份數據并在測試環境中進行驗證,以確保索引的兼容性和穩定性。

0
沐川县| 清水河县| 宜州市| 保康县| 嵊泗县| 宜川县| 株洲市| 武威市| 青田县| 阳泉市| 虎林市| 扶余县| 合川市| 海林市| 吐鲁番市| 敦煌市| 钟山县| 商丘市| 中阳县| 天祝| 阿瓦提县| 亚东县| 延寿县| 营山县| 滦平县| 赣榆县| 隆昌县| 定州市| 义马市| 信宜市| 青海省| 尚志市| 新宁县| 麻江县| 江达县| 报价| 洮南市| 栖霞市| 沅陵县| 中牟县| 长沙县|